Importance of Early Dental Care



You need to understand the importance of your kid's very early dental care. Taking care of your child's dental wellness from a young age is vital for their general health.

Early oral care sets the foundation for a life time of good oral hygiene routines and assists stop future dental issues. Routine oral exams starting at an early age can spot any prospective concerns, such as cavities or misalignment, and allow for timely interventions.

Furthermore, early oral check outs can aid your kid come to be acquainted and comfortable with the dental atmosphere, reducing stress and anxiety and anxiety over time. By instilling good oral health habits and making oral visits a favorable experience, you're establishing your youngster up for a life time of healthy teeth and gum tissues.

Tips for Describing the Dental Go To Process



To help your youngster recognize and really feel even more comfortable concerning their first dental see, it is very important to describe the oral go to procedure in a clear and easy way. Here are a few suggestions to aid you describe the process to your child:

1. Usage age-appropriate language: Stay clear of making use of complex medical terms that might puzzle your child. Rather, make use of easy and easy-to-understand words to clarify what'll occur during the browse through.

2. Talk about the various actions: Break down the dental browse through right into various actions, such as the waiting area, meeting the dental practitioner, obtaining their teeth checked, and cleansing. This will certainly aid your youngster recognize the sequence of events.

3. Use visual aids: Think about making use of pictures, video clips, or books to aesthetically clarify the dental go to process. This can make it much more appealing and easier for your youngster to recognize.

4. Solution concerns and address problems: Motivate your child to ask questions and resolve any kind of problems they may have. This will certainly assist minimize their anxiousness and make them really feel more prepared for the browse through.
